We're looking for a motivated person to join our team as a Trade Assistant in Gatton. In this role, you'll support our tradesmen and help them with various trade-related tasks. You'll be responsible for keeping the trade area running smoothly and ensuring everyone's safety. We need someone with a strong work ethic, great communication skills, and the ability to work well in a team.

**Responsibilities**:

- Help tradesmen with their daily tasks, like getting materials, tools, and equipment ready for projects.
- Assist experienced tradesmen with basic trade-related tasks.
- Set up and clean up work areas, making sure tools and equipment are stored properly.
- Keep the trade area clean and tidy, and clean tools and equipment after use.
- Follow safety protocols to make sure everyone stays safe while working.
- Do general maintenance and repair work when needed.
- Help load and unload materials and equipment as necessary.
- Support in organizing and keeping track of trade supplies.
- Communicate well with the team to keep work flowing smoothly and tasks completed efficiently.
- Take part in training programs to improve trade-related skills and knowledge.

**Requirements**:
Preferably have previous experience as a trade assistant or in a similar role.

Good knowledge of trade-related tools, equipment, and materials.

Basic understanding of trade principles and techniques.

Able to follow instructions and work independently when needed.

Physically fit and able to lift heavy objects and do manual labor.

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.

Attention to detail and strong organizational skills.

Must have a valid driver's license and reliable transportation.

Flexibility to work overtime, weekends, and on-call shifts as needed.

Strong commitment to workplace safety.
